Frequently asked questions about Center Street Value Inn

Does Center Street Value Inn have free Wi-Fi?
Yes, Center Street Value Inn offers free Wi-Fi for all guests.
Does Center Street Value Inn offer parking?
Yes, Center Street Value Inn offers free parking on-site.
Does Center Street Value Inn have meeting spaces, conference centers, or conference rooms?
Center Street Value Inn does not list dedicated meeting or conference facilities. For business event venues in Auburn, see business hotels in Auburn.
Does Center Street Value Inn have a fitness center?
Center Street Value Inn does not list an on-site fitness center. Some properties partner with nearby gyms — check directly with the hotel.
Where is Center Street Value Inn located, and how walkable is the area?
Center Street Value Inn is located at 170 Center St, Auburn, ME 04210. With a Walk Score of 59, the area is rated Somewhat Walkable. Some errands can be done on foot, but a car or rideshare is helpful for most trips.
